Section 1 / Chapter 3 / While Loops

Overview

We have already covered the if statement. A while loop is exactly the same with the addition of at least one branch and a label. It really is that simple.

To illustrate this, here is a flow chart of an if statement (on the left) compared to a while loop (on the right).

while loop

The closing brace in an if statement is indicated by the red arrow head. This isn't a branch, the code flow simply falls through to the statement beyond the closing brace. In the while loop, the behavior of the closing brace changes to be that of a branch back to just before the evaluation of the boolean condition (the "Decision").

A new label is placed before evaluating the "Decision".

A new unconditional branch is placed after the end of the "Code Block."

For review, here is the assembly language for an if statement:

    // Assume value of a is in x0                                       // 1 
    // Assume value of b is in x1                                       // 2 
    cmp     x0, x1                                                      // 3 
    ble     1f                                                          // 4 
    // CODE BLOCK                                                       // 5 
1:                                                                      // 6 

Here is the code for the while showing one new label and one new unconditional branch:

    // Assume value of a is in x0                                       // 1 
    // Assume value of b is in x1                                       // 2 
                                                                        // 3 
 1: cmp     x0, x1                                                      // 4 
    ble     2f                                                          // 5 
    // CODE BLOCK                                                       // 6 
    b       1b                                                          // 7 
                                                                        // 8 
2:                                                                      // 9 

Temporary label 2 on line 9 takes the place of the line after the closing brace in a while loop.
